Between 1 and 10, only two numbers are divisible by 5, and those are 5 itself, and 10.
Those two possibilities, out of the total of ten possibilities, gives us a probability of 2/10
You can simplify that probability fraction by dividing the numerator and denominator by 2.
1/5
(or 20% if you prefer percentages).<span />
